Our Recent projects

When we were called out to this property, the front garden wall had seen better days. Part of it had been damaged after a car accident, leaving a large hole and a weakened pillar that was starting to lean dangerously. The rest of the wall had flaking paint, loose mortar, and was generally in need of some serious attention.

FRONT GARDEN WALL REPAIR & REBUILD

After assessing the damage, we got to work on rebuilding the front wall. We began carefully dismantling the damaged section of the wall. Many of the old bricks had cracked or loosened from the impact, so they were removed and replaced with fresh, durable bricks to match the original style. The leaning pillar was straightened and securely tied back into the structure, giving the wall the strength and stability it needed. Every joint was repointed with new mortar, ensuring a solid and long-lasting result that blended perfectly with the existing brickwork.

FRESH COAT OF MASONRY PAINT

With the structure rebuilt, we prepared the wall for painting by scraping back the old, flaking paint and cleaning the surface thoroughly. Once dry, we applied two coats of high-quality masonry paint — the first with a roller for full coverage, and the second with a brush to reach the mortar joints and edges. The end result was a smooth, even finish that made the wall look brand new and fully protected from the weather.

Our customer wanted to transform her living room with a modern feature wall. The plan was to fit decorative slatted panels neatly behind and around the TV to create a clean, stylish look that would tie the space together.

PLANNING & PREPARATION

We began by measuring and marking out the wall, planning exactly where each panel would go. Once the layout was confirmed, we fitted the first panel and used it as our guide to ensure every row stayed perfectly level. The process was slow and steady — it needed to stick properly and line up precisely, especially around the TV area.

INSTALLATION & FINISH

Each panel was cut to size and fitted carefully around the TV, using accurate measurements to achieve a perfect fit. Once complete, the feature wall gave the room a bold, modern finish that completely changed the space. A time-consuming job, but one that delivered outstanding results — done properly, the Tooligans way
